Fitch Ratings has upgraded HSBC Bank (Uruguay) S.A.'s ratings following the upgrade of Uruguay's sovereign ratings announced on July 27, 2010 as follows:
--Foreign currency Issuer Default Rating (IDR) to 'BBB-' from 'BB+';
-Local currency IDR to 'BBB' from 'BBB-'.
At the same time, Fitch has affirmed the following ratings:
--National long-term rating at 'AAA(uy)';
--Support rating at '3'.
The Rating Outlook on the IDRs remains Positive, the same as on the sovereign's IDRs, and the Outlook on the National long-term rating remains Stable.
The international ratings of HSBC Bank (Uruguay) are constrained by those of the sovereign. The bank's foreign currency IDR is at the country ceiling, while its local currency IDR is two notches above that of the Uruguayan sovereign. These ratings, along with the bank's support rating, reflect the bank's solid ownership structure and its shareholder's strong commitment to the bank.
HSBC (Uruguay) is wholly owned by HSBC Latin America Holdings (UK) Limited, rated AA by Fitch, which in turn is a subsidiary of HSBC Holdings Plc.
